using System; using System.Collections.Generic; using System.ComponentModel; using System.Data; using System.Drawing; using System.Text; using System.Windows.Forms; using Microsoft.Office.Interop.Word; using System.IO; using System.Reflection; using oWord = Microsoft.Office.Interop.Word; using System.Drawing.Imaging; using System.Runtime.Serialization.Formatters.Binary; /**/ /// <summary> /// 不通过虚拟打印程序WordToTif /// </summary> /// <param name="wordPath">word全路径</param> /// <param name="outputFilePath">保存文件路径</param> /// <param name="handle">Handle</param> public static void PrintWortWithClipBoard( string wordPath, string outputFilePath,IntPtr handle) ... { oWord.ApplicationClass word = new oWord.ApplicationClass(); Type wordType = word.GetType(); //打开WORD文档 oWord.Documents docs = word.Documents; Type docsType = docs.GetType(); object objDocName = wordPath; oWord.Document doc = (oWord.Document)docsType.InvokeMember("Open", System.Reflection.BindingFlags.InvokeMethod, null, docs, new Object[] ...{ objDocName, true, true }); Microsoft.Office.Interop.Word.Range mg = doc.Content; mg.Select(); mg.CopyAsPicture(); System.Windows.Forms.IDataObject data = System.Windows.Forms.Clipboard.GetDataObject(); Object obj = null; if (data.GetDataPresent(DataFormats.MetafilePict)) ...{ obj = data.GetData(DataFormats.MetafilePict); Metafile mf = ClipboardMetafileHelper.GetEnhMetafileOnClipboard(handle); Image img = mf; img.Save(@outputFilePath, ImageFormat.Tiff); } //退出WORD wordType.InvokeMember("Quit", System.Reflection.BindingFlags.InvokeMethod, null, word, null); } private static ImageCodecInfo GetEncoderInfo(String mimeType) ... { int j; ImageCodecInfo[] encoders; encoders = ImageCodecInfo.GetImageEncoders(); for (j = 0; j < encoders.Length; ++j) ...{ if (encoders[j].MimeType == mimeType) return encoders[j]; } return null; } using System; using System.Collections.Generic; using System.Text; using System.Drawing.Imaging; using System.Runtime.InteropServices; namespace ThreadStudy ... { class ClipboardMetafileHelper ...{ [DllImport("user32.dll")] static extern bool OpenClipboard(IntPtr hWndNewOwner); [DllImport("user32.dll")] static extern bool EmptyClipboard(); [DllImport("user32.dll")] static extern IntPtr SetClipboardData(uint uFormat, IntPtr hMem); [DllImport("user32.dll")] static extern bool CloseClipboard(); [DllImport("gdi32.dll")] static extern IntPtr CopyEnhMetaFile(IntPtr hemfSrc, IntPtr hNULL); [DllImport("gdi32.dll")] static extern bool DeleteEnhMetaFile(IntPtr hemf); // Metafile mf is set to an invalid state inside this function static public bool PutEnhMetafileOnClipboard(IntPtr hWnd, Metafile mf) ...{ bool bResult = false; IntPtr hEMF, hEMF2; hEMF = mf.GetHenhmetafile(); // invalidates mf if (!hEMF.Equals(new IntPtr(0))) ...{ hEMF2 = CopyEnhMetaFile(hEMF, new IntPtr(0)); if (!hEMF2.Equals(new IntPtr(0))) ...{ if (OpenClipboard(hWnd)) ...{ if (EmptyClipboard()) ...{ IntPtr hRes = SetClipboardData(14 /**//**//**//*CF_ENHMETAFILE*/, hEMF2); bResult = hRes.Equals(hEMF2); CloseClipboard(); } } } DeleteEnhMetaFile(hEMF); } return bResult; } private const int CF_ENHMETAFILE = 14; [DllImport("user32.dll")] private static extern int IsClipboardFormatAvailable(int wFormat); [DllImport("user32.dll")] private static extern IntPtr GetClipboardData(int wFormat); static public Metafile GetEnhMetafileOnClipboard(IntPtr hWnd) ...{ Metafile meta = null; if (OpenClipboard(hWnd)) ...{ try ...{ if (IsClipboardFormatAvailable(CF_ENHMETAFILE) != 0) ...{ IntPtr hEMF = GetClipboardData(CF_ENHMETAFILE); meta = new Metafile(hEMF, true); } } finally ...{ CloseClipboard(); } } return meta; } }}
